This vibrant color combination not only adds character but also creates a cozy atmosphere in any room. Here’s how to effectively incorporate pink and blue into your wall decor while maximizing the aesthetic appeal of your space.Choosing the Right ShadesWhen working with pink and blue, it’s crucial to select the right shades that complement each other. Here are some tips:Soft Pastels: Light pinks and baby blues create a gentle and calming ambiance.Bold Hues: Vibrant fuchsia paired with deep navy can make a striking statement.Neutral Undertones: Using muted tones can help balance the energy of the colors.Wall Art IdeasArt is a fantastic way to incorporate pink and blue into your decor. Consider these options:Canvas Prints: Choose abstract art that combines both colors for a modern look.Gallery Wall: Mix and match frames in pink and blue with black-and-white photos for a curated feel.DIY Wall Art: Create your own artwork using stencils in the two colors for a personal touch.Accent WallsCreating an accent wall is an excellent way to introduce pink and blue into your decor without overwhelming the space.Stripes: Paint horizontal or vertical stripes for a fun yet sophisticated look.Geometric Patterns: Use painter’s tape to create bold shapes that highlight both colors.Ombre Effect: Gradually blend the colors from one to another for a dreamy effect.Incorporating TextilesTextiles are another avenue to explore when designing your space. Consider these options:Pillows and Throws: Use cushions in various shades of pink and blue to add texture and comfort.Wall Tapestries: Hang a tapestry that features both colors for a soft and cozy feel.Framed Fabrics: Frame pieces of fabric in pink and blue patterns for unique wall art.Lighting ConsiderationsLighting plays a vital role in how colors appear in your space. Here are some tips:Warm Lighting: Soft, warm lights can enhance the inviting nature of pink and blue.Accent Lights: Use LED strips or spotlights to highlight specific wall art or decor.Dimmer Switches: Install dimmers to adjust the mood according to the time of day.FAQQ: How can I balance pink and blue in a small space?A: Use lighter shades and incorporate them in smaller doses, such as on a feature wall or through decor elements like cushions or art.Q: What other colors work well with pink and blue?A: Neutrals like white, gray, and beige can help ground the color scheme, while gold or silver accents add a touch of elegance.welcome to Unlock 10,000+ Free Home Design IdeasHome Design for FreePlease check with customer service before testing new feature.
